Barbican Book Plaque Details

The Barbican Book is located at Robin Hood Cemetery in the Garden of Tranquility and is made of polished granite.

The Garden of Tranquility is located to the side of the exit road from the cemetery and offers a peaceful setting to remember a loved one.

The lease period for the plaque is 3 years, which is optionally renewable upon expiry.


Cost

The inscribed granite plaque includes up to 76 gilded letters.

Inscribed plaques are non-refundable after they have gone into manufacture.


Terms and Conditions

All Barbican Book remains the property of Solihull Council. The lease agreement is for the plaque only.

Inscribed granite plaques can take up to 8 weeks to be manufactured.

The areas around The Garden of Tranquillity and the Barbican Book must not be decorated with items such as vases, flower containers, ornaments or wind chimes, these will be removed by the cemetery.

Items must not be placed on top of the Barbican Book as this may damage the granite. Any costs associated with the repair of such damage will be passed onto the leases holder.

Plaques are allocated on a plan and the final position of all plaques is at the discretion of the Manager.

Solihull Council reserves the right to amend the Cemetery and Crematorium Regulations, the design and the position of the Barbican Book without notice to lease holders.

Should you wish to alter the inscription within the agreement period, a replacement can be purchased at the appropriate fee.

If you change your name or address during the period of the lease it is your responsibility to notify the cemetery.

At the end of your lease you will be offered the option to renew the lease.

The plaque may be removed if the option to renew the lease is not taken up.

Liability cannot be accepted for damage caused to a memorial by persons other than Bereavement Services employees.
